Transaction 576c79cb4e43ac918dba5bbbd50ba792ff09ef216b6a154f8ed23cc0e458a93a
1 Input
2 Outputs
- 576c79cb4e43ac918dba5bbbd50ba792ff09ef216b6a154f8ed23cc0e458a93a:0
- 576c79cb4e43ac918dba5bbbd50ba792ff09ef216b6a154f8ed23cc0e458a93a:1
value 2901915
address 18QBc3BGn5aYN9fFzBN4zeLUGDzWEjbhs4
value 5995376
address 3JCXRiMPLok1SF3kRPMeoMLasWnUa7tHWC